Pre season GSE maintenance_1
April 04, 2008
Joe Cooney and I got a good start on pre-season GSE maintenance on Thursday April 3'rd.
The trailer survived the winter in fair shape with all interior items remaining dry and protected.
The roof is in real rough shape and may need to be replaced instead of just recoated. The underlying plywood is beginning to delaminate and wrinkle.
Jim Jopson has volunteered to serve as 'Paint Director' for the trailer and will haul the unit to his place sometime in May, June, or July (AKA when the weather is conducive) and address the exterior of the trailer.
We found a cracked weld on the left fender where it attaches to the frame.
I'll make an effort to re-weld that before the first launch.
I found a couple loose/broken wires on the batteries and repaired/replaced them.
We did a little organizing of the trailer and found a nice stockpile of flight cards ready for use.
I began a full replacement of igniter clips but ran out before completing the model pads. I'll pick up a re-supply of clips and be prepared to continue that process tomorrow.
Joe came up with what seems to be an improvement on the model rods. Instead of JB welding the coupling nuts onto the rods (which does not seem to be very robust) he brought some small set screws along with a drill and tap allowing the use of a set screw to hold the rod in the coupling nut. The only drawback (so far) is that the extending set screw makes getting all the rods in the PVC storage tube a bit tight (but they all fit). Joe donated a drill bit, tap, and extra set screws to the trailers tool box for continued implementation and/or repair as necessary.
The SS model rods sure cleaned up like a dream! Again, Joe had the trick set up using his cordless drill to hold/spin the rod while WD-40 and sandpaper did their job on cleaning/polishing the rods. Due to extended length, we worked together on the mid power rods. We did not get to the high power rods or rails so folks interested in using those should be prepared to do some cleaning prior to use.
Due to poor weather conditions over the weekend of 4/5-6, no additional GSE maintenance took place.
